社区
研发管理
帖子详情
git pull之后,怎么知道本地哪些文件发生了更新
IT菜菜菜鸟
2015-04-14 05:44:04
git pull拉取gitlab最新版的文件之后,通过webhook通知本地的php文件,现在需要知道pull之后哪些文件发生了改变,读取有改变的文件存到数据库之中,就是不知道怎么样知道pull之后又哪些文件修改了,求助!!!
...全文
9097
4
打赏
收藏
git pull之后,怎么知道本地哪些文件发生了更新
git pull拉取gitlab最新版的文件之后,通过webhook通知本地的php文件,现在需要知道pull之后哪些文件发生了改变,读取有改变的文件存到数据库之中,就是不知道怎么样知道pull之后又哪些文件修改了,求助!!!
复制链接
扫一扫
分享
转发到动态
举报
AI
作业
写回复
配置赞助广告
用AI写文章
4 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
跑的比兔子快的乌龟
2017-01-10
打赏
举报
回复
git log 应该是最明显的
冷却
2016-08-31
打赏
举报
回复
刚才写错了, 第二条是 git log -p -1
冷却
2016-08-31
打赏
举报
回复
git diff commit id 查看具体提交id的文件变更内容 git diff -p -1 查看最近1次的文件变更 -2 就是倒数第二次的
IT菜菜菜鸟
2015-04-15
打赏
举报
回复
求大神回复,自己先顶下
git
pull
拉取
更新
本地代码无法
更新
今天使用
git
pull
来
更新
本地代码,本地没有代码改变,与远程仓库的链接也没有问题,但是每次
git
pull
都提示
更新
成功,但是本地实际的代码与远端仓库的代码始终没有保持一致。 解决方法是:
git
pull
origin [本地branchname]:[远程仓库branchname] 如果远端要
git
pull
代码的分支和本地分支相同,可以简写成:
git
pull
origin [branchname]. 说明:origin是远程仓库在本地的别名。 参考的
git
技巧:https://www.yiibai
git
强制
更新
本地代码,
git
pull
无法
更新
本地代码,
git
pull
显示
更新
成功但是本地并没有拉去到最新的代码
git
强制
更新
本地代码,
git
pull
无法
更新
本地代码,
git
pull
显示
更新
成功但是本地并没有拉去到最新的代码
git
强制
git
pull
覆盖本地
文件
在
Git
中,如果你希望强制执行
git
pull
并覆盖本地的更改,可以使用以下方法。但请注意,强制操作可能会导致本地未提交的更改丢失,因此在执行之前,请确保你已经备份了重要的代码。
git
pull
时和本地
文件
冲突解决办法
使用
git
pull
冲突时会出现如下提示: 方法1,强制覆盖,会导致其他
文件
也被覆盖,不建议
git
fetch --all
git
reset --hard origin/master
git
pull
方法2,使用
git
stash命令来保存工作进度进行处理,分成以下几个步骤进行处理 1、先将本地修改存储起来 $
git
stash 这样本地的所有修改就都被暂时存储起来,用
git
stash list可以看到保存的信息,其中stash@{0}就是刚才保存的标记 $
git
stash lis
强制
git
pull
覆盖本地
文件
的方法
在使用
Git
进行版本控制时,我们经常会遇到本地
文件
和远程仓库
文件
冲突的情况。当执行
git
pull
操作时,如果本地存在与远程仓库同名的
文件
,
Git
可能会提示错误,阻止覆盖本地
文件
,这时候就需要强制覆盖本地
文件
来解决冲突。
研发管理
1,268
社区成员
28,284
社区内容
发帖
与我相关
我的任务
研发管理
软件工程/管理 管理版
复制链接
扫一扫
分享
社区描述
软件工程/管理 管理版
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章